A rare Mathieu Matégot liquor basket with a wicker handle perforated metal, original black paint. In excellent original condition.
documentation: this version on page 12 of the documentation archive pages, Mathieu Matégot by Patrick Favardin, Norma Editions, 2014.
Circa 1955
Dimensions
15.5 cm long, 14 cm wide and 31 cm high, 17 × 14 1/2 × 6 in 43.2 × 36.8 × 15.2 cmCondition report
